Glen Kamara has spoken out and accused the Slavia Prague defender of calling him a "f*****g monkey" during the Europa League last 16 defeat.
A UEFA and Police Scotland investigations are under way and the Czech league leaders have promised to act "if the outcome warrants it".
But debate continues to rage in Kudela's homeland. Vizek's son-in-law Vladimir Smicer engaged in a fiery argument on Czech television, in which he went head-to-head with former striker Petr Svancara.The pundit claimed it was "fashionable" to address racism and cast doubt on Kamara's allegations.
